Preview – Launceston, Saturday 7 March UPDATED

06 / 03 / 2020 Article by: Matt Reid

The final thoroughbred meeting for 11 days is held in Launceston on Saturday night with an eight race program. The two better class races for the night (races 6 and 8) have only attracted small fields but both should be good betting races.

The rail moves to the six metre position from the 1200m to the winning post and with significant rain during the week the track is rated a heavy 8 as of Friday morning. It will be important to monitor for any potential pattern given the rain affected surface.
